Julie, I have been having asimilar problem lately. I have Windows XP and
Microsoft Word 2003. My system was recently updated with Service Pack 3 and
that is when the problem began. I cannot open any attachments. I read an
article in the Washington Post that stated that Microsoft is having this
issue with Service Pack 3 and it is blocking attachments because of a
possible hacking issue. The article stated that MS does not currently have a
fix for it. When I contacted MS, I was told that I could contact (and pay
for) an MS professional about it or post on this webgroup. There was no
admission that this is an MS problem, and the implication was that it is my
computer. PLEASE, IS ANYONE ELSE HAVING THIS ISSUE AND CAN ANYONE HELP US???
 
I think some of this behaviour is probably due to timing issues so I just
don't bother any more and instead, I open Word and then double click on the
file that I may want to open, whether it be in via Windows Explorer or an
attachment to an email message.
